Been out of the market for awhile. I have an opportunity to purchase a Marlin 39AS in good condition. Not a big fan of the cross bolt safety but love those levers. What is a “fair” value of such rifle. I know values had gone crazy but have leveled off recently. GB is all over the place. Any guidance is appreciated. Thanks Mark

Ilikguns: I wish "I" could be more help - I can only add this.
This past Saturday (12/10) I bought a mint condition Marlin 39 Golden-AS for $625.00 cash (no sales tax in Montana). It came with a correctly mounted Leupold 4x Rimfire Special scope.
The gun appears to be in unfired condition with only tiny blemishes in the checkered wood that I am certain came about due to careless handling of the estate auction attendees that day.
I am contemplating selling this set-up for a minimum of $1,050.00.
The gloss finished minty Leupold 4 power Rimfire Special scope I value to be right at $200.00 to $225.00 - these gloss finished Leupolds are commanding high prices these days.
So I value my Marlin 39 Golden-AS with cross-bolt safety at $825.00 minimum.
This relayed to you after "I" could NOT ascertain if all Marlin 39 AS's (like yours) are "Golden AS's" (like mine) or not (referring to my "Marlin Firearms" book by Brophy).
Wish I could be more help. But when it comes to Marlin 39's in excellent condition I buy now and seek out "fair market value" later!
YMMV.
Best of luck to you with whichever you decide to do.
